will come from SEI Private Trust Company (SPTC), which is a wholly owned subsidiary of SEI. As a trust institution, SPTC segregates your assets from its own assets and holds them as custodian. Assets held in accounts at a trust company are not assets of the trust company. Therefore, trust company creditors have no claim to such assets.
